HOW TO SOW : Soil should be mixed with well rotten Cow dung. Sow seeds in beds and cover seeds with a thin layer of soil::Maintain a distance of 0.5 feet between plants:: Irrigate immediately and then as per requirement but the soil should remain moist always::Flowering starts after 7-8 weeks after sowing which continues for a longer duration
